Transaction 74c1b846233467b25504e82b425577f4457bd488e135c521d2010d8b76420f56
1 Input
2 Outputs
- 74c1b846233467b25504e82b425577f4457bd488e135c521d2010d8b76420f56:0
- 74c1b846233467b25504e82b425577f4457bd488e135c521d2010d8b76420f56:1
value 51449
address 3G1FwrJSr7HWkqwZ6THFnDthtFraW2v14D
value 40000
address 1N9CQEzm2b1Qk9KKhLFZGWHEfnBAMJWgM8